Abstract:

This article proposes computationally tractable, easy to expand and tight relative gain variation bound for uncertain systems. The proposed bound is a further development of previous work, which is summarized and discussed. Using several examples, the new method is compared with previous results and the advantages are highlighted. The prediction of sign changes in relative gain array elements due to uncertainties is important for pairing decisions. Based on the proposed bound, a method for the prediction of the uncertainty levels which render sign changes is suggested. The prediction method is currently limited to certain classes of systems. In this prediction method neither prior knowledge of the uncertainty nor numerous calculations are needed.
